华北强震地形变及重力前兆特征与孕震机理  被引量:5

Precursory Characters and Earthquake Preparation Mechanism of Ground Deformation and Gravity Before Strong Earthquakes in North China

摘  要:通过分析华北地区强震地形变及重力前兆特征,发现震前在较大范围内存在与构造密切相关的动力学过程;在震中区介质状态发生变化。在此基础上提出了改进的组合—硬化模式:调整单元的运动,牵动较大范围构造运动的加剧及断层两侧深层介质密度的变化;应力集中单元由于能量的不断积累,介质出现硬化过程。上述机理形成了前兆的各个阶段。The precursory characters of ground deformation and gravity before strong earthquakes in North China have been analyzed.Dynamic process has close relations with tectonics that exists in large areas before strong earthquakes and the medium state variation exists in epicenter areas.On the basis of those mentioned above,an improved integration hardening model has been proposed.The movement of adjustment unit drags the boost of tectonic movement in large areas and the density changes of deep layer medium on both sides of the faults. Because of the continuous energy accumulation of stress concentration units,hardening process of medium emerges.The above mentioned mechanism forms the various steps of the precursor.
